irxon
首页 | 产品与服务 | 市场与应用 | 购买指南 | 防伪查询 |

水木行社区

| 关于水木行 | ENGLISH
您的位置: 首页 > 产品与支持 > BT5702:UART无线串口通讯蓝牙适配器 > 使用说明
BT5702串行通信蓝牙适配器使用说明

一、熟悉硬件

BT5702的接口定义如上图所示
配套引线定义:红线—电源(4.5V-6V),蓝线—接单片机TXD,黄线—接单片机RXD,黑线—GND接地
RESET按钮用于清除主机所记忆的从机地址码,对从机无效


BT5701和BT5702均有主机和从机之分。主机只能和BT570系列产品的从机或配对码为0000的蓝牙GPS配合使用,可主动寻找从机或GPS并自动进行配对连接。从机的用途则比较广泛,它可以和任何支持蓝牙SPP串口协议(Series Port Profile)的主机进行连接,等待蓝牙Master主机来寻找并与之配对。主机和从机的配对码默认是“0000”。客户订货时应了解主机和从机的区别,并分别指定主机或从机的购买数量。

 

二、通讯方式

1、主机和从机成对使用:

    主机和从机分别连接UART串口,主机会记忆与它完成配对的从机蓝牙地址,主机上电后就会找它所记忆地址的从机,此时主机的蓝牙状态指示灯闪烁地较慢,大概每秒钟闪一次。(因为产品出厂前经过测试,所以用户拿到的主机均为记忆了某个从机地址的状态)
    要让主机和新的从机配对,则按一下RESET复位按钮,复位后主机的蓝牙状态指示灯开始快速闪烁,主机放弃原来配对的从机地址,重新寻找新的从机。
    从机上电之后,在完成配对之前,蓝牙状态指示灯会一直快速地闪烁。在主机找到新的从机并与之完成配对并成功连接后,主机和从机的蓝牙状态指示灯不再闪烁,变为常亮状态。
    主机和从机连接,即使两者的波特率不同,也可以互传数据。主从成对使用无需设置,两个模块都上电后就可以进行串口通讯。
    如果主机和从机距离太远导致连接中断,主机和从机的蓝牙状态指示灯会恢复到未连接之前的闪烁状态,当它们再次靠近后,会自动恢复到连接状态。


2、从机可与任何支持蓝牙SPP串口服务(Series Port Profile)的设备(相当于主机)连接使用。如蓝牙笔记本电脑、蓝牙适配器、蓝牙手机、蓝牙PDA等等。从机只能等待蓝牙主设备来寻找,当主设备找到BT5702从机后,从主设备发出配对请求,配对密码固定为“0000”,配对后,在主机端运行串口通信程序进行串口连接,连接后从机的蓝牙状态指示灯不再闪烁,变为常亮状态。
如果通信双方因距离太远导致连接中断,从机的蓝牙状态指示灯会恢复到未连接之前的闪烁状态,当它们再次靠近后,会自动恢复到连接状态。


3、主机配合蓝牙GPS使用,目前市面上常见的蓝牙GPS的配对码一般都是“0000”,靠近在一起即可连接上。


三、AT命令设置

AT命令(命令结尾无需跟回车和换行符)
注意1:必须确保BT5702的波特率与单片机串口波特率始终保持一致,修改了BT5702的波特率后,必须立即修改单片机串口的波特率;
注意2:必须在指示灯闪烁的非连接状态,才能发送AT命令。指示灯常亮,说明已建立蓝牙连接,AT命令会被作为通信内容发送至通信对象。
▶测试命令
发送:AT
返回:OK
▶修改蓝牙串口通信波特率
发送格式:AT+BAUDn
返回信息:OK......
例如发送:AT+BAUD4,返回信息:OK9600
参数n对应的通信速率:
n=1,1200、n=2,2400、n=3,4800、n=4,9600、n=5,19200、n=6,38400、n=7,57600、n=8,115200bps
▶蓝牙串口奇偶校验设置
发送格式:AT+PN,无校验,这是适配器的默认设置
发送格式:AT+PO,奇校验
发送格式:AT+PE,偶校验
▶修改蓝牙名称
发送格式:AT+NAMEname
返回信息:OKsetname
例如发送:AT+NAMEirxon,返回信息:OKsetname,蓝牙名称就被改为irxon了。蓝牙名称不要超过20个字符。主机没有蓝牙名称,请不要尝试修改。
▶修改蓝牙配对密码
发送格式:AT+PINxxxx
返回:OKsetpin
例如发送:AT+PIN0000,返回信息:OKsetpin,蓝牙配对密码改为0000
参数xxxx为所要设置的新配对密码,4个数字,此命令可用于从机或主机。密码修改后当时不能生效,需要断电后等适配器彻底放电,才能遗忘原来的密码。
(AT命令所设定的各种参数均可掉电保存,修改一次,长期有效)